A larger sized pole will always feel "sturdier" but I prefer my 45mm its been easier on my wrist and elbow joints. The 50mm is standard size for most studios and competitions although it seems to be slowly changing to the smaller 45mm for competitions. AdministratorJanuary 16, 2010 at 4:34 am in reply to: Can somebody introduce me to Superman? 😉If your top arm is too low you’ll feel like your gonna fall. If your getting into the superman via the Gemini, then moving into a split grip position with the arms, pole resting on your lower thigh, you will be able to play with the positioning of the arms before you flip over into the final position. To flip more easily think of keeping your nose to knees, this way you stay bent at the hips and can turn/flip over slower. https://stage.studioveena.com/img/smilies/icon_flower.gif
